John Stanko shows fantasy artists how to use models, props, lighting, and photo references as foundations for original character work. Sixteen step-by-step demonstrations progress from individual figures to creatures, action poses, multi-character compositions, battle scenes, and imagined landscapes. The instruction also considers costume, weapon design, perspective, and the thoughtful use of digital editing. Rather than treating reference as an endpoint, the book teaches artists to transform observed details into convincing wizards, barbarians, vampires, dragons, and other fantasy subjects.
